Present Laughter F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S

What productions of Present Laughter have there been?
Present Laughter has had 7 productions including Broadway which opened in 1946, Broadway which opened in 1958, Broadway which opened in 1982, Broadway which opened in 1996, Broadway which opened in 2010, Broadway which opened in 2017 and West End which opened in 2019.

What awards has Present Laughter been nominated for?
Present Laughter has been nominated for several awards. It was nominated for Best Revival - Play at the Outer Critics Circle Awards. Allison Janney received a nomination for Performance at the Theatre World Awards. The show was also nominated for Outstanding Revival - Play at the Drama Desk Awards, and Derek McLane received a nomination for Outstanding Set Design - Play at the Drama Desk Awards.
What awards has Present Laughter won?
Present Laughter has won several awards, including Best Revival - Play at the Outer Critics Circle Awards. Allison Janney received the Performance award at the Theatre World Awards for her role in the play. Present Laughter also won the Outstanding Revival - Play award at the Drama Desk Awards. Derek McLane was recognized for Outstanding Set Design - Play at the Drama Desk Awards for his work on Present Laughter.
